Dear All,

The road to Nossob Camp is only closed from Leeudril to Kij Kij. They are currently upgrading the road (re-surfacing). It might be a bit of a hassle at the moment due to it limits game drives on that stretch but it will be worth the while. I have been out to check the work going on and it looks great it will make travelling so much less bumpy (if everybody just keep to the speed limit), and NO its not where the animals are hiding, I have travelled that road a few times now and have seen general game but not the illusive predators.

I will try and find out when the road will be opening again. Just please bare in mind that with the extreme weather conditions it does make working on the road a bit difficult. Then we are expecting some rain again soon and that will also have an effect on the progress of the road, I have been on that road and the contractors are working as fast as they can. The road when its finnished will be to the advantage of the tourists and add to more comfortable driving.

The leopard at samevloeing have been spotted on a regular basis (2 days ago).
